Spintech is seeking a Senior CMT to manufacture complex composite products, including tooling mandrels, bladders, and prototype parts, and to deploy such products at customer sites as needed.
The role requires assembling, oven setup, resin transfer, and monitoring process parameters to ensure quality and timely delivery, while collaborating with engineers, managers, and logistics to meet schedules. Travel to customer sites may be necessary.
Location: Dayton / Miamisburg, OH
Employment Type: Full-Time, On-Site
Requirement: Must be a US Citizen
The Sr. CMT will be responsible for manufacturing Spintech’s smart tooling mandrels and bladders, customers’ prototype composite parts, and Gemini Materials composite patch products and deploying such products at customer sites, as necessary.

While performing the duties of this job, the employee is frequently required to stand; walk; sit; climb stairs; balance; stoop; kneel; crouch or crawl; talk or hear. The employee must frequently lift or carry up to 50 pounds, push or pull up to 100 lbs. The employee will be required to use material handling equipment to transport, rig and move equipment and tools. Specific vision abilities required by the job include close vision, distance vision, peripheral vision, depth perception, and the ability to adjust focus.

While performing the duties of this job, the employee may be exposed to moving mechanical parts, hot environments and parts, polymeric resins, and glass and carbon fillers/fibers. The employee may occasionally be exposed to airborne dust, wet and/or humid conditions, and cleaning chemicals. Use of appropriate safety equipment including safety glasses and shoes will be required. The employee should have basic awareness of hazardous materials, cautions and be able to read MSDS reports and follow appropriate cautions required. The noise level in the work environment is usually moderate to loud.
